Connections For Kids–Portland Academy is a rural, co-ed special education school located in South Portland, ME, serving students in grades K through 6. With only 5 students enrolled, the school offers an intimate learning environment where every child receives personalized attention within a close-knit community setting.
The school maintains a highly supportive 5:1 student-to-teacher ratio, backed by one dedicated full-time teacher. This low-staffing model ensures that instructional time is maximized for each student, allowing for tailored support strategies that address individual learning differences and developmental needs in a structured, inclusive atmosphere.
As a nonsectarian institution with rolling admissions, Connections For Kids–Portland Academy is accessible to families seeking specialized education in a rural Maine setting.
